Important changes are coming to Free School Meal eligibility from September 2026. All current entitlements will end on 31 August 2026, so all families must reapply, even if your child already receives free meals or youโve applied before.
The government is expanding eligibility, meaning more families may now qualify, especially those receiving Universal Credit.
Please complete your application by Friday 17 July 2026 so we can update our records in time for the new academic year.

๐ Something new is coming to New Horizons... ๐
Over the past few months, our School Council have been thinking deeply about what makes a great New Horizons learner. Together, they identified the most important habits, skills and attitudes that help us learn, grow and succeed.
Our talented pupils then took on the challenge of bringing these ideas to life by designing characters to represent each of these learning habits. We are delighted to now launch our brand-new Pools of Thinking!
The winning designs have been transformed into a wonderful story that celebrates how we learn at New Horizons and the habits of mind that help us overcome challenges, think independently and achieve our best.
To recognise their incredible achievement, the winning designers were presented with a very special enamel pin to wear proudly on their ties. ๐
This week, all of our learners have been challenged to reflect on how they can demonstrate the qualities found within our Pools of Thinking and become even stronger New Horizons learners. And the Pools of Thinking are:
- Persisting
- Questioning and Posing Problems
- Applying Past Knowledge to New Situations
- Listening with Understanding and Empathy
- Thinking Interdependently
- Taking Responsible Risks
A huge congratulations to our winning designers and to our School Council for helping shape this exciting new chapter in our school's learning journey.
